Unauthorized Online Use Of Getty Images

By Jim Pickerell | 669 Words | Posted 1/29/2005 | Comments
The StockArtistsAlliance (SAA) and PicScout have announced the initial results of their study about misuse of SAA members' images. Members provided 13,000 of RM images represented by Getty Images that had never been licensed for web use. The PicScout Image TrackerF System searched commercial sites in North America and Germany and found 11 times more uses than they have found when searching for images from other agencies.

Corbis 2004 Revenue Is $170.4 Million

By Jim Pickerell | 1076 Words | Posted 1/21/2005 | Comments
Corbis has announced that it had gross 2004 revenue of $170.4 million, representing growth of approximately 22% over 2003. Recently acquired zefa visual media group reported approximately $41 million in 2004. CEO Steve Davis estimated 40% growth for the combined companies in 2005.

JupiterImages Launches Rights Managed Service

By Jim Pickerell | 1284 Words | Posted 1/14/2005 | Comments
JupiterImages has announced the launch of RightsProtectedImages.com which will offer customers exclusive rights to any image on the site, regardless of how it is used, for a fixed price or $799 for a three-month term. Longer terms at higher prices are available.
